The button-like structure that holds homologous chromosomes together at their middles during cell division is called the
Volgvan

Answer:

CENTROMERE

Explanation:

The CENTROMERE is the primary constriction region where the identical DNA molecules are most tightly bonded to each other during mitosis and meiosis.

The typical chromosome in metaphase is composed of two sister chromatids joined by the centromere.

Surrounding the centromere, we can find the kinetochores. These are laminar proteinic structures forming a plate where the spindle and kinetochore fibers will join during chromatids separation.

The position of the centromere defines the chromosomes as acrocentric, metacentric, or submetacentric.

Consider that a certain gene is a maternal effect gene and that the allele for dark brown pigment is incompletely dominant to th
Studentka2010 [4]

Answer:

BB - Dark brown color - (1/4)

Bb - light tan (due to incomplete dominance) - (2/4 or 1/2)

bb - white color - (1/4)

Explanation:

Let the allele for dark brown pigment be represented by "B"

And the let allele for white (no pigment) be represented by "b"

Due to incomplete dominance, the phenotype of heterozygous species would be "light tan"

Genotype of heterozygous female - Bb

Genotype of heterozygous male - Bb

Bb * Bb

BB, Bb, Bb, bb

BB - Dark brown color - (1/4)

Bb - light tan (due to incomplete dominance) - (2/4 or 1/2)

bb - white color - (1/4)
